Historic Partnership Aims to Revolutionize LA Transportation

AEG and Archer Aviation have announced a multiyear partnership to develop downtown LA's first "vertiport" for electric air taxis, marking a significant step towards transforming the city's transportation landscape. The vertiport, set to be built at the sports and entertainment district L.A. Live, will enable point-to-point travel in air taxis, cutting travel times and reducing emissions.

The air taxis, produced by Archer Aviation, will carry four passengers and reach speeds of up to 150 mph. According to the companies, the initial feasibility study for the site has been completed, including land-use and airspace reviews, power availability, and community impact assessments. The next phase, reviewing operational approach and guest experience, is underway.

Archer's Ambitious Plans for LA

Archer Aviation already has plans for its air taxi network to include SoFi Stadium, USC, LAX, Hollywood Burbank Airport, and spots in Santa Monica and Orange County. The company has acquired Hawthorne Airport as its central operational hub. As part of the partnership, Archer will be the exclusive air taxi partner of L.A. Live, offering a one-of-a-kind experience for fans and visitors.

LA28 Olympics to Benefit from Innovative Air Taxi Network

Archer Aviation is also the official air taxi provider for the 2028 Los Angeles Olympics and Team USA. Downtown LA will serve as a central hub for 18 Olympic and Paralympic sports, with the air taxi network set to play a crucial role in transporting athletes, officials, and spectators. Archer founder and CEO Adam Goldstein sees this as a unique opportunity to add a flagship downtown location to its planned Los Angeles air taxi network ahead of the LA28 Games.
